Tobias Harris, a free agent forward, has agreed on a two-year deal with the Detroit Pistons worth $52 million, according to a Monday report from ESPN’s Adrian Wojnarowski.

Turning 32 years old July 15, Harris had been with the Philadelphia 76ers since the 2019 trade deadline when he came from the Los Angeles Clippers. Since entering the league as the 2011 NBA Draft’s No. 19 pick, Harris has been traded four times in the midseason. Following the trade, Harris inked a five-year, $180 million contract extension to find himself a long-term home in Philly, officially coming to an end after this past season to enter into unrestricted free agency.

For the Sixers in the 2023-24 campaign, Harris tallied a stat line of 17.2 points-per-game, 6.5 rebounds-per-game and 3.1 assists-per-game, shooting 48.7% from the field and 35.3% from behind the three-point line. He’s also been durable, competing in at least 70 contests in four of the past five seasons.
